The Power of Edge-to-Cloud Synergy

The convergence of edge computing and cloud infrastructure is revolutionizing artificial intelligence deployment. By synergistically leveraging the strengths of both paradigms, organizations can unlock unprecedented capabilities in AI. At the edge, low-latency processing and real-time data analysis empower smart systems to make instantaneous decisions. Meanwhile, the cloud provides a vast repository for training sophisticated AI models and storing extensive datasets.

This edge-to-cloud synergy fuels advancements in a wide range of applications, from industrial automation to retail.{By distributing workloads strategically across the edge and cloud, organizations can optimize performance, reduce costs, and enhance resiliency. AI developers now have access to a powerful ecosystem that enables them to build truly transformative solutions.

Bridging the Gap: From Data to Insight with Edge AI

The proliferation in data across industries has created a pressing need for real-time processing. Traditional cloud-based approaches often struggle in meeting these demands due to latency issues and bandwidth constraints. This is where Edge AI emerges as a transformative solution, bringing intelligence directly to the data source. By deploying AI models at the edge, Edge AI enables real-time insights and decision-making, unlocking new possibilities in areas such as autonomous vehicles, industrial automation, and smart systems.

The benefits with Edge AI are manifold. Firstly, it significantly reduces latency by processing data at its origin, eliminating the need to transmit vast amounts of information to the cloud. This is vital for applications requiring immediate response times, such as self-driving cars or medical imaging. Secondly, Edge AI enhances data privacy and security by keeping sensitive information localized on the device.

This minimizes the risk of data breaches and complies with stringent policies. Finally, Edge AI empowers a wide range in applications by enabling disconnected operation, opening up opportunities in remote or resource-constrained environments. As technology continues to evolve, Edge AI is poised to play an increasingly critical role in shaping the future of data-driven industries.
